Responsibilities

  • Negotiate sales on behalf of clients
  • Provide excellent customer service to clients throughout the buying process
  • Build and maintain relationships with clients to generate new business
  • Assist in progressing sales from the point of offer all the way through to completion
  • Assist in marketing properties through online listings, social media, and other advertising platforms
  • Onboarding and compliance of new customers
  • Conduct property viewings with potential buyers

Qualifications

  • Strong organizational skills to manage multiple clients and properties simultaneously
  • Excellent communication and interpersonal skills to build rapport with clients
  • Ability to work independently and as part of a team
  • Knowledge of the real estate market and property laws/regulations is desirable
  • Previous estate agency experience is preferred but not essential for this role

How to prepare for a job interview at Lesley Hooks Estate Agents

✨Know Your Stuff

Make sure you brush up on the real estate market and property laws before your interview. Being knowledgeable about current trends and regulations will show that you're serious about the role and can engage in meaningful conversations with potential clients.

✨Show Off Your People Skills

As a Sales Negotiator, building rapport is key. Prepare examples of how you've successfully built relationships in the past, whether in sales or other roles. This will demonstrate your excellent communication and interpersonal skills, which are crucial for this position.

✨Practice Your Pitch

Think about how you would negotiate a sale or handle a tricky client situation. Practising these scenarios can help you articulate your thought process during the interview. It’s all about showing that you can think on your feet and provide excellent customer service.

✨Be Ready to Discuss Your Experience

Even if you don’t have direct estate agency experience, be prepared to talk about any relevant skills or experiences that could transfer to this role. Highlight your organisational skills and ability to manage multiple clients, as these are essential for success as a Sales Negotiator.
